KUCHING, May 24: Under the new stricter Conditional Movement Control Order (CMCO) standard operating procedures (SOPs), only three people are allowed in private vehicles starting May 25, 2021 (Tuesday) until June 7, 2021.

According to the State Disaster Management Committee (SDMC) in a press statement today, under the new additional SOPs, children below the age of 12 are also not allowed to be in public, open and crowded areas without reasonable excuse.

The additional SOPs also allow the operation of public transportation services, but with only 50 per cent of the passenger capacities.


Apart from that, the usage of MySejahtera application must be top priority where the premise operator is required to check their customers’ status and only allows those who have low risk to enter.

The new stricter SOPs guidelines were announced by SDMC today following a high number of Covid-19 cases reported recently. — DayakDaily
